    Fórmula, Vol. 1 is the debut studio album by American singer Romeo Santos, released on November 8, 2011, by Sony Music Latin. It is Santos's first album as a solo artist following the break-up of American bachata group Aventura, of which he was the lead singer.     Fórmula, Vol. 3: La Gira (English: Fórmula, Vol. 3: The Tour) is a concert tour by American singer-songwriter Romeo Santos in support of his fifth studio album, Fórmula, Vol. 3 (2022). The tour dates and cities were announced individually through the Santos's social media. [ 1 ]

    In chemistry, a formula unit is the smallest unit of a non-molecular substance, such as an ionic compound, covalent network solid, or metal. [1] [2] It can also refer to the chemical formula for that unit. Those structures do not consist of discrete molecules, and so for them, the term formula unit is used.
